The parts included in the kit are: a normal 3 oz. Carbine, a carbine spring made of highly stretchable steel, carbine receiver end plate, 6 position mill-spec tubing, and a castle nut. The actual unit houses the all- important spring and it is designed to hit the bolt carrier when it moves back. The tube controls the spring and spring controls the buffering process. Together they minimize the recoil effect as the bolt carrier moves backwards when firing the cartridge.

The tube was invented to soak up all the force as the firearm discharges. It is meant to decelerate the moving parts to ensure that the parts don't damage themselves or the body of the gun. You will find many types of tubes although this one is most appropriate for the AR-15/M-16 rifles. Generally all fully automated pistols have built in buffers and only certain semi-automatic firearms.

The tubing is crafted from aluminum and has a tough dark exterior. The heat treated steel castle nut has a phosphate surface which makes it extremely durable. The sling attachment gives it more movement and it possesses 6 points for stock length modifications.

The machined aluminum assembly gives your pistol a neat finished look. The foam padding is made to resist chemicals, and excessively low or high temperatures.
